How can I keep scrollbars in Gridview instead of paging(asp.net2/c#)

Easiest way is to set AllowPaging="false" which stops it paging (obviously!), then put it inside a div with overflow:scroll style attribute set

Thanks, I have done and I got the scroll bars. But I only need vertical scroll bars.
by doing this both vertical and horizontal scroll bars are coming.

OK....now a quick google would've told you this, but use overflow-x and overflow-y

After uploading my application when i am trying to open my application error is coming like
Server Error in '/' Application.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Configuration Error
Description: An error occurred during the processing of a configuration file required to service this request. Please review the specific error details below and modify your configuration file appropriately.
Parser Error Message: It is an error to use a section registered as allowDefinition='MachineToApplication' beyond application level. This error can be caused by a virtual directory not being configured as an application in IIS.
Source Error:
Line 44: by Microsoft that offers a single logon and core profile services for member sites.
Line 45: -->
Line 46: <authentication mode="Windows">
Line 47:
Line 48:

It means virtual directory not created in IIS web site.
First create the virtual directory then try again.
